Output 10510692647b13fa514838e22a1a6f9a59245b53b4e6f1fd9748387438868bb9:1

value
139694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78da66730f710a3e41440fa60079d7764fc4128c OP_EQUAL
address
3Ci2eGtsYhYvXTZpdmiyVuUgg8cdYxY66h
transaction
10510692647b13fa514838e22a1a6f9a59245b53b4e6f1fd9748387438868bb9
confirmations
373297
spent
true